Steps I took: 1. remove lock using the pinpad, 2. remove battery from lock for 10 seconds. 3. replace battery, wait a few seconds & reset the lock by pressing and holding the button on the lock for 20 seconds - DO NOT RELEASE WHEN THE LIGHTS FLASH - hold for an additional 10 seconds or so, then release, 4. then re-add using the pin pad.

The amount of time before the system becomes armed in Away Mode when you press the ‘Away’ button on the Keypad or within the SimpliSafe® Mobile or Web App. The default is 60 seconds and can be adjusted to as low as 45 seconds, or a maximum of 4 minutes 15 seconds. If you open a door with an entry sensor, this countdown will restart.

Smoke and CO Detectors: Hold the Test Button on the front of the sensor for 4 seconds. The sensor will beep 3-4 times. Extra Siren, Water and Freeze Sensors: Press the Test Button on the top of each sensor.
